Author: Liang, Piâ€Hui; Cheng, Weiâ€Chieh; Lee, Yiâ€Ling; Yu, Hanâ€Pang; Wu, Yingâ€Ta; Lin, Yiâ€Ling; Wong, Chiâ€Huey
Title: Novel Fiveâ€Membered Iminocyclitol Derivatives as Selective and Potent Glycosidase Inhibitors: New Structures for Antivirals and Osteoarthritis Cord-id: 412qre64 Document date: 2006_1_5
ID: 412qre64
Snippet: A novel 5â€membered iminocyclitol derivative was found to be a potent and selective inhibitor of the glycoproteinâ€processing αâ€glucosidase with a K(i) value of 53 nm. This compound was further derivatized to antiviral agents against Japanese encephalitis virus, dengue virus serotype 2 (DENâ€2), human SARS coronavirus, and human βâ€hexosaminidase (K(i) =2.6 nm), a new target for the development of osteoarthritis therapeutics.
